Title: weird graphical bugs on steam client after waking from suspension

I get these weird graphical bugs with the steam client any time the steam client is running, I suspend and then resume the machine. They show up mostly when hovering over links in the store, there are also some hard to describe artifacts in other UI elements. The only way I've been able to "fix" this (other than restarting the client every time I resume from sleep) is to disable GPU accelerated web rendering (this is an nvidia RTX 2080). It occurs even in the latest beta of the client.

Has anyone else seen this?
